Ex vivo visualization of the mouse otoconial layer compared with micro-computed tomography
Keiji Honda1, Yoshihiro Noguchi, Yoshiyuki Kawashima
1Department of Otorhinolaryngology, Graduate School of Medical and Dental Sciences, Tokyo Medical and Dental University, Tokyo, Japan.
Micro-computed tomography (micro-CT) effectively visualizes the mouse otoconial layer, revealing age-related changes. This imaging technique accurately assesses otolith organ morphology and function.
